`
SereinChan
  • 浏览: 15385 次
最近访客 更多访客>>
文章分类
社区版块
存档分类
最新评论

SQL简单基本语法

 
阅读更多

一、SELECT子句

SELECT语句用于从表中选取数据,结果被存储在一个结果表中(称为结果集),其一些基本语法如下:


表示从指定的表中选取指定列的数据。

表示选取指定表的所有列的数据,提示:星号(*)是选取所有列的快捷方式。

二、DISTINCT关键字

DISTINCT单词有表示“不同的”意思,因此,关键词DISTINCT用于表示返回唯一不同的值,即不重复的值。使用语法:


表示从指定表中选取指定列的值,并且重复的值归结成一个。

三、WHERE子句

如需有条件地从表中选取数据,可将WHERE子句添加到SELECT语句。语法如下:


下面的运算符可在WHERE子句中使用:

操作符

描述

=

等于

<>

不等于

>

大于

<

小于

>=

大于等于

<=

小于等于

BETWEEN

在某个范围内

LIKE

搜索某种模式

注释:在某些版本的SQL中,操作符<>可以写为!=

如果只希望选取居住在城市“Beijing”中的人,我们需要向SELECT语句添加WHERE子句:


注释:SQL使用单引号来环绕文本值(大部分数据库系统也接受双引号)。如果是数值,请不要使用引号。


四、AND和OR运算符

ANDOR可在WHERE子语句中把两个或多个条件结合起来。以两个条件作为例子:

  • AND运算符表示当两个条件(条件一和条件二)都满足时,才选取该记录。

  • OR运算符表示只要满足两个条件(条件一和条件二)中的任意一个,都选取该记录。

五、ORDERBY语句

ORDERBY语句用于根据指定的列,对结果集进行排序,默认按照升序对记录进行排序。实例如下:

1以字母顺序显示公司名称:


2以逆字母顺序显示公司名称,并以数字顺序显示顺序号:(DESC表示逆序,ASC表示顺序)

六、INSERTINTO语句

INSERTINTO语句用于向表格中插入新的一行。


我们也可以指定所要插入数据的若干列:

七、Update语句

Update语句用于修改表中的数据。


更新某一行中的若干列:


八、DELETE语句

DELETE语句用于删除表中的行。


删除所有的行:可以在不删除表的情况下删除所有的行。这意味着表的结构、属性和索引都是完整的。


参考资料:W3School

分享到:
评论

相关推荐

    sql server基础语法教程(附有视频地址)

    本教材重点讲解了,关于sql server 的基础语法,包含但不限于标识符,数据类型,表达式,控制流语句,增删改查,简单查询,高级查询,分组,排序,视图的基本操作等知识点的详解。同时附有视频学习地址。希望能帮助...

    SQL语法参考手册,简单易用

    SQL语法参考手册,TXT文档 DB2 提供了关连式资料库的查询语言 SQL (Structured Query Language),是一种非常口语化、既易学又易懂的语法。此一语言几乎是每个资料库系统都必须提供的,用以表示关连式的操作,...

    SQL语句之基础语法汇总

    文档包括三部分,包括sql语句的基础语法和一些简单的小测试,最后有比较综合的练习,是之前学习sql时候做的笔记,希望对大家有帮助

    SQL基本语法教程——让你快速入门

    SQL基本语法教程,本书是繁体中文版,简单易懂,是本不错的教材,可以再WORD中翻译成简体,打印出来看。

    sql基础语法示例 标准sql

    SQL 语法基础教程 简单介绍 以及范例 不错的入门教程

    sql语法大全(中文版)

    一本sql基础的好书 sql对数据库的添加,删除,修改,查询等基本操作和基本概念

    MLDN魔乐科技JAVA培训_Oracle课堂4_简单SQL语法

    简单SQL语法 SQL语法的基本格式、简单查询语句的操作

    DB2 SQL语法的基本用法

    DB2中SQL语句的简单用法,对于初学者的作用还是很明显的,可以了解到DB2中SQL语句的基本用法。

    SQLServer数据库的简单语法

    本数据库对初学SQLServer的学员非常有帮助,一学就会!基本语法全部都有

    SQL2000入门,语法,数据操作

    SQL2000入门,基本语句介绍,简单语法说明

    SQL基础知识培训课件

    SQL基础知识培训课件,适合入职培训,基础知识讲座,入门的,初学人员 需要用到数据库知识的初学者,不妨看看这个,或许对你有一定帮助 需要用到数据库知识的初学...简述sql基础语法,适合初学者,简单易懂,很容易学的

    SQL基本语句大全及简单范例

    基本的sql语句 标准的范例 简单的代码 可以直接引用,适合基本操作

    PostgreSQL常用基本语法和几条简单技巧

    PostgreSQL常用基本语法和几条简单技巧,包含 字段自增长 数据库内文本类转数字等

    sql-highlight:一个用纯 JavaScript 编写的简单轻量级的 SQL 语法高亮库

    SQL 语法高亮一个用纯 JavaScript 编写的简单轻量级的 SQL 语法高亮库这到底是怎么回事? SQL Highlight 是一个突出 SQL 查询的小包。 它既可以输出到带有 Unicode 转义序列的终端,也可以输出到普通的 HTML。 哦,...

    sql语法基础和存储过程

    这个文档很小,但我认为是很使用很基础那种。高手就不要下了!要不该骂我太简单了

    SQL Server2005基础教程

    本书重点阐述了SQL Server 2005的基础知识,前半部分以建立一个金融数据库系统为主线,从最基础的收集信息入手,一步步地引导读者学会如何保证数据库的安全,创建表、主键、索引等项目,在表之间建立恰当的关系,并...

    SQL语法大全

    SQL语法大全 SQL语法大全 1. ASP与Access数据库连接: dim conn,mdbfile mdbfile=server.mappath("数据库名称.mdb") set conn=server.createobject("adodb.connection") conn.open "driver={microsoft access ...

    sql2000基础知识

    简述sql基础语法,适合初学者,简单易懂,很容易学的

    精通SQL--结构化查询语言详解

    第1章 数据库与sql基础 1 1.1 数据库的基本概念 1 1.1.1 数据库的由来 1 1.1.2 数据库系统的概念 3 1.2 数据库系统的结构、组成及工作流程 3 1.2.1 数据库的体系结构 3 1.2.2 数据库系统的组成 4 1.2.3 ...

    Mongodb语法使用说明(含详细示例)

    通过本文的探讨,我们深入了解了如何使用SQL语法操作MongoDB数据库。虽然MongoDB本质上是一个面向文档的NoSQL数据库,但通过使用一些扩展和工具,我们仍然可以使用类似SQL的语法来执行常见的数据库操作。 文章通过...

Global site tag (gtag.js) - Google Analytics